Common Rodent Pests in Mexico Illinois
In Mexico, Illinois, the most frequently encountered rodent pests are the house mouse and the Norway rat, though roof rats can also be a concern. Several factors contribute to their prevalence:
**Environmental Suitability:** Mexico’s climate, with its distinct seasons, provides suitable nesting grounds and food sources for rodents year-round. Warmer months often see an increase in outdoor activity, while colder weather drives them indoors seeking shelter and warmth.
**Urban Density:** As a community with a significant population and numerous residential and commercial structures, Mexico offers ample opportunities for rodents to find shelter, food, and water.
**Proximity to Agricultural Areas:** While Mexico is a populated city, its proximity to surrounding agricultural lands can also mean a larger rodent population migrating towards more developed areas.
These rodents exhibit specific behaviors that make them challenging to manage:
**Nocturnal Activity:** They are most active at night, making it difficult to spot them during the day, allowing infestations to grow unnoticed.
**Agility and Stealth:** Mice can squeeze through incredibly small openings, often as small as a dime, while rats are adept climbers and can navigate complex structures.
**Destructive Habits:** Beyond the nuisance factor, rodents gnaw on electrical wires, posing fire hazards, and contaminate food and surfaces with their droppings and urine, spreading diseases like Hantavirus and Salmonella.

Comprehensive Rodent Control Services
When you partner with a professional pest control service in Mexico, you can expect a thorough and multi-faceted approach to rodent management. These services typically involve several key stages:
Inspection and Assessment
The process begins with a detailed inspection of your property, both inside and out. Professionals will meticulously look for signs of rodent activity, including:
Droppings
Gnaw marks
Nests
Tracks
Grease marks along walls
They will identify entry points, determine the species of rodent, and assess the extent of the infestation. This critical first step allows for the development of a tailored treatment plan.
Treatment and Elimination
Based on the assessment, pest control technicians will employ a variety of methods to eliminate the rodents. These may include:
**Strategic Placement of Baits:** Rodenticides are placed in tamper-resistant bait stations in areas where rodent activity is highest. These are designed to be safe for children and pets when used correctly.
**Trapping:** Various types of traps, such as snap traps, live traps, or glue boards, may be used, depending on the situation and the client’s preference.
**Exclusion Techniques:** Sealing potential entry points is a crucial part of long-term control. This involves using materials like steel wool, caulk, and mesh to block holes and gaps in foundations, walls, and roofs.
Prevention and Monitoring
Effective rodent control extends beyond just eliminating the current population. Professionals will provide recommendations on how to prevent future infestations. This can include advice on:
Proper food storage
Securing garbage cans
Vegetation management near the structure
Eliminating water sources
Follow-up visits may be scheduled to ensure the treatment was successful and to address any new signs of activity.

How to spot rodents in Mexico
The first signs of rodents in the Mexico area homes: droppings near food sources or along baseboards, gnaw marks on wood and wiring, grease rub-marks along walls, and scratching sounds inside walls or the attic at night. Spotting these early makes treatment faster and less disruptive.
How Rodent Control works in Mexico
A professional Rodent Control in Mexico typically means locating and sealing all entry points (exclusion first), then trapping and baiting, and clean-out of nesting material to remove pheromone trails. Locally, rodents spread hantavirus, salmonella, and leptospirosis through droppings and urine — and gnawed wiring creates a real fire hazard.
Local rodents timing
With the Mexico area's four distinct seasons, rodents push indoors as temperatures drop in fall and winter — when most service calls spike.
Mexico prevention tips
To keep rodents from returning in the Mexico area: seal any gap wider than a quarter-inch (including around pipes and cables), store food in hard-sided containers, and trim vegetation back from the foundation.

Can I treat rodents myself in Mexico?
Store-bought products can help somewhat, but often fall short — snap traps catch individuals but will not stop new rodents entering through structural gaps; a pro seals the entry points first, then eliminates the existing population. Getting a pro in means treating the source, not just what you can see.
Who handles rodents treatment costs in Mexico?
For renters in Mexico: Illinois's warranty of habitability generally makes the landlord responsible for treating rodents not caused by the tenant — put any notice in writing. structural gaps such as foundation cracks and unscreened vents are building-maintenance issues — landlords are almost always responsible for sealing entry points and arranging treatment.
